Post by: Kakmakr on December 28, 2018, 05:55:34 AM
I think he might be a bit confused, because it is the Electrum wallet that are hacked and you will only lose funds if you install the false update that are presented with the link that pops up. I also checked my Etherwallet and I did not notice anything weird.  ::)

Just make sure you do not click on any suspicious links, because they use those links to redirect you to the site that are hacked. Let's spread the word that Electrum has been compromised and that you should be cautious.  ;)
